About Isha Yoga Foundation, Coimbatore

The Isha Yoga Foundation in Coimbatore, India is a spiritual retreat center that offers visitors the opportunity to learn about yoga, meditation, and other spiritual practices. The center is set in a beautiful natural environment and offers a range of programs and classes for people of all levels of experience. Visiting the Isha Yoga Foundation can be a deeply enriching and transformative experience for those seeking spiritual growth and self-discovery.

When to visit

The best time to visit the Isha Yoga Foundation in Coimbatore is during the winter months, from November to February, when the weather is cooler and pleasant.

Most popular: November - February

Location

Getting There

To reach the Isha Yoga Foundation in Coimbatore, India, start from Coimbatore Railway Station. Take a taxi or bus south for about 30 kilometers via NH181 to the Dhyanalinga temple complex, where the foundation is located.
